Durham, New York, unfolds as a landscape of rolling hills and broad valleys, where the Catskill Mountains begin their gentle ascent. It lies 24.9 miles south-south-west of Guilderland, NY (from Guilderland, NY: bearing 212°T), and is situated 4.3 miles west-north-west of East Durham. The land here is a mosaic of dense woodlands, their evergreen and deciduous canopies a deep, breathing green, interspersed with fields that wear the season's hue – emerald in spring, gold in late summer, and a rich, earthy brown under a winter sky. The air often carries the scent of pine needles and damp earth, a clean, invigorating aroma that speaks of the abundant natural life. Small streams, like silver threads, snake their way through the terrain, their murmur a constant, soothing presence. The quality of light in Durham shifts dramatically, from the sharp, crisp clarity of a bright autumn morning to the diffused, pearly glow of a late afternoon fog that softens the edges of the world. The history of Durham is tied to the agricultural spirit of its settlers, who cleared these lands for farming and found sustenance in the fertile soil. While no longer a dominant force, the legacy of dairy farms and apple orchards still shapes the character of Durham, with weathered barns and stone walls standing as quiet reminders of generations past. The local economy, though diversified, retains a connection to the land, with small businesses catering to both residents and the occasional visitor drawn to the area's scenic beauty. Notably, the Catskill Mountains offer a playground for outdoor enthusiasts, with trails winding through the forests and along the ridges, providing panoramic views that stretch towards distant horizons.
